City Escape

Located in a remarkably peaceful pocket of Wollongong, though still moments from the Hospital, train station, & Crown Street shopping & dining, this stylish top floor apartment delivers sanctuary & convenience in one tidy package.
Featuring an outstanding view of majestic Mount Keira from the covered balcony, step inside & discover a sleek contemporary kitchen with practical island bench, clever hidden storage solutions, & a pair of generous carpeted bedrooms, each with its own built-in wardrobe & private Juliette balcony.
Savour the serenity in this comfortable home knowing that civilisation is close at hand.
An easy 500m walk will deliver you to Wollongong's vibrant shopping, dining, &
entertainment delights, the Hospital & medical precinct is just 550m from home, & Wollongong train station with express train travel to Sydney is a mere 600m away.
- "The Bellevue" is a thoughtfully designed development constructed in 2017.
- Sixth floor elevation captures dramatic Mount Keira & Escarpment views.
- Secure audio intercom entry to building & lift access.
- Open plan carpeted living/dining space includes built-in storage & connects via glass stacker doors to covered balcony with gas point for barbequing/heating.
- Stylish contemporary kitchen includes gas cooktop, dishwasher, & stone benchtops.
- 2 ample carpeted bedrooms with mirrored built-in wardrobes, each with direct access to their own private balcony.
-Bed 1 includes ensuite. Handsome family bathroom features Mocha tiling & stone vanity top.
- Separate spacious laundry with tub & storage.
- Air conditioning. Gas point in living area for additional heating.
- Effective blockout roller blinds throughout.
- Designated under building parking space plus lockable storage & visitor parking.
- 4 mins to the sand & surf at North Beach. 5 mins to University of Wollongong.

A block's planning zone defines how that land can be used and what can be built on it.
A right to use a part of land owned by another person for a specific purpose. The most common forms of easements are for services, such as water, electricity or sewerage.
The value of a block of land without any buildings, landscaping, paths, or fences. This is different to the block's market value. A block's unimproved value is used to calculate rates and land tax charges.
This represents the shape of the geographical land. Closely spaced contour lines represent a steep slope. Widely spaced lines represent a gentle slope.
